Ancient Near East, Sumer, Early Dynastic periods, ca. 2800 to 2400 BCE. A remarkable stone cylinder seal featuring a winged supernatural deity with a procession of 3 supplicants - 2 men and 1 winged being - before him. Various annular motifs adorn the field. Size: 0.4" Diameter x 0.9" H (1 cm x 2.3 cm)
